Support Brackets and Harware

I just purchased 2 used panniers for my 02 Sprint and am looking for alternatives for mounting brackets and hardware. The dealer wants $450, is there any alternatives or am I SOL. Any help would be appreciated.

I got my panniers , complete with all brackets ect, secondhand, for £120.00 in UK. There are dealers over here, & probably in US, who buy up bikes with accessories. Strip off the assessories for sale then sell the bike too. Try your second hand dealers via ads & the web.
To keep my panniers safe in the garage when not in use, I duplicated the rails the panniers fit to on the bike, in wood & screwed them to the garage wall. !!!

Fitting Hardware

rollingon15s

I would go with Bonnevillet140v's advice and pick up the full kit. There's a lot more steel goes into the back of the ST to carry the pannier rails (which are plastic).

Here's a link to a page that has the fitting instructions, and the diagrams showing all the parts used...

http://www.triumphnet.com/

Use the links menu on the left to select the following options and you will find the instructions

99-04 ST > FAQ

at the bottom of the page you should find "Accessory install tips" and then on the next page "Triumph Top Rack /2 Box Pannier Set"

these should get you there!
